Output 538f427fa664143ebdff15fbb885ea0b96d98c016b0e96b9edcd86934b254f22:1

value
2066921
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dc69c1598049089528a97d6fa1fe5a2489aec4e6 OP_EQUAL
address
3MnTGkYVpXXyyNFsC6kLQbckDWyYNWuu1H
transaction
538f427fa664143ebdff15fbb885ea0b96d98c016b0e96b9edcd86934b254f22
spent
true